On Saturday, March 15, former Hazleton Area High School standout Gianna Gombeda’s current college team, the Bloomsburg Huskies, won 2-1 in their NCAA Division II softball game against the Lincoln Lions.

The game took place at LU Softball Complex. This was their first matchup against the Lions this season.
